WebbPrivate Life of Books. New York: Temporary Culture, 2014. Limited Edition. Original Wraps. Six poems by Henry Wessells on reading, memory, books, and the second law of thermodynamics. With eight duotone photographs tipped in (each 5 x 8-1/4 inches). Fine. Tight, bright, and unmarred. Printed wraps, tipped in images, frontispiece. WebbThe Booksellers. ". The Booksellers, a documentary about the New York rare book world directed by D. W. Young, will premiere at the New York Film Festival on 7 October, at Francesca Beale Theater, Lincoln Center. Your correspondent has a small speaking role, and the title poem of The Private Life of Books makes an appearance.
